Harold Washington, mayor of Chicago, speaking at a fundraiser for Richard Arrington at the Relay House in Birmingham, Alabama.

Description

Both men were the first African American mayors in their respective cities. Washington served from 1983 to 1987 (his death), and Arrington served from 1979 to 1999.
